FMUSER Wirless Kusambaza Video Na Sauti Ni Rahisi Zaidi!
es.fmuser.org
it.fmuser.org
fr.fmuser.org
de.fmuser.org
af.fmuser.org -> Kiafrikana
sq.fmuser.org -> Kialbeni
ar.fmuser.org -> Kiarabu
hy.fmuser.org -> Kiarmenia
az.fmuser.org -> Kiazabajani
eu.fmuser.org -> Kibasque
be.fmuser.org -> Kibelarusi
bg.fmuser.org -> Kibulgaria
ca.fmuser.org -> Kikatalani
zh-CN.fmuser.org -> Kichina (Kilichorahisishwa)
zh-TW.fmuser.org -> Wachina (Jadi)
hr.fmuser.org -> Kikroeshia
cs.fmuser.org -> Kicheki
da.fmuser.org -> Kidenmaki
nl.fmuser.org -> Kiholanzi
et.fmuser.org -> Kiestonia
tl.fmuser.org -> Kifilipino
fi.fmuser.org -> Kifini
fr.fmuser.org -> Kifaransa
gl.fmuser.org -> Kigalisia
ka.fmuser.org -> Kijojiajia
de.fmuser.org -> Kijerumani
el.fmuser.org -> Kiyunani
ht.fmuser.org -> Kikrioli cha Haiti
iw.fmuser.org -> Kiebrania
hi.fmuser.org -> Kihindi
hu.fmuser.org -> Kihungari
is.fmuser.org -> Kiaislandi
id.fmuser.org -> Kiindonesia
ga.fmuser.org -> Kiayalandi
it.fmuser.org -> Italia
ja.fmuser.org -> Kijapani
ko.fmuser.org -> Kikorea
lv.fmuser.org -> Kilatvia
lt.fmuser.org -> Kilithuania
mk.fmuser.org -> Kimasedonia
ms.fmuser.org -> Kimalesia
mt.fmuser.org -> Kimalta
no.fmuser.org -> Kinorwe
fa.fmuser.org -> Kiajemi
pl.fmuser.org -> Kipolishi
pt.fmuser.org -> Kireno
ro.fmuser.org -> Kiromania
ru.fmuser.org -> Kirusi
sr.fmuser.org -> Mserbia
sk.fmuser.org -> Kislovakia
sl.fmuser.org -> Kislovenia
es.fmuser.org -> Kihispania
sw.fmuser.org -> Kiswahili
sv.fmuser.org -> Kiswidi
th.fmuser.org -> Thai
tr.fmuser.org -> Kituruki
uk.fmuser.org -> Kiukreni
ur.fmuser.org -> Kiurdu
vi.fmuser.org -> Kivietinamu
cy.fmuser.org -> Kiwelsh
yi.fmuser.org -> Yiddish
Mfumo wa utangazaji wa moja kwa moja wa sauti na video ni mfumo tata wa uhandisi. Ili kufikia utangazaji wa moja kwa moja wa kuchelewesha, inahitaji uboreshaji wa uhandisi tata wa mfumo na ujue na kila sehemu. Hapa kuna mbinu kadhaa rahisi na za kawaida za usanidi:
Uboreshaji wa usimbuaji
1. hakikisha kuwa codec ina mipangilio ya kuchelewesha chini. Codec kwa ujumla ina ubadilishaji wa uboreshaji wa kuchelewesha, haswa kwa H.264. Watu wengi hawawezi kujua kwamba kificho cha H.264 kitahifadhi muafaka fulani wa video kabla ya kuonyesha kawaida, fremu 16 zitahifadhiwa kwa video ya saizi ya azimio la QCIF (176 × 144), na fremu 5 za video ya 720p. Huu ni ucheleweshaji mkubwa kwa fremu ya kwanza kusoma. Ikiwa video yako haijasimbwa na kubanwa kwa kutumia H.264, hakikisha kwamba fremu ya B haitumiki, pia itakuwa na athari kubwa kwa kuchelewa, kwa sababu kusimba kwa fremu ya B kwenye video kunategemea fremu za video za mbele na za nyuma, ambazo itaongeza ucheleweshaji.
2. encoder kwa ujumla ina ucheleweshaji unaosababishwa na udhibiti wa nambari, ambayo pia huitwa ucheleweshaji wa uanzishaji au saizi ya kashe ya VBV, ambayo inachukuliwa kama kashe kati ya encoder na mkondo wa dekoda. Inaweza kuweka ndogo iwezekanavyo na kupunguza ucheleweshaji bila kuathiri ubora wa video.
3. ikiwa ucheleweshaji wa kwanza tu umeboreshwa, fremu muhimu zaidi zinaweza kuingizwa kati ya muafaka wa video, ili mteja aweze kusimba mkondo wa video haraka iwezekanavyo baada ya kupokea mkondo wa video. Walakini, ikiwa ucheleweshaji wa jumla wa usafirishaji unahitaji kuboreshwa, fremu muhimu (I frame inakuwa kubwa) hutumiwa kidogo iwezekanavyo. Katika kesi ya kuhakikisha ubora huo wa video, muafaka zaidi mimi, kiwango cha nambari kinaongezeka na upelekaji wa mtandao unaohitajika kwa usafirishaji, inamaanisha kuwa ucheleweshaji mkubwa ni. Athari hii ya uboreshaji inaweza isiwe dhahiri katika mifumo ya pili ya ucheleweshaji, lakini itakuwa dhahiri sana katika mifumo yenye 100 ms au kuchelewa kidogo. Wakati huo huo, kodeksi ya ACC LC inatumiwa iwezekanavyo kusimba sauti. Ingawa ana acc au he-acc 2 ana ufanisi mkubwa wa usimbuaji, inachukua muda mrefu kuweka nambari, na ucheleweshaji wa usafirishaji unaosababishwa na sauti kubwa hauna athari kubwa kwa usambazaji wa mkondo wa video.
4. usitumie umbizo la kubana video ya MJPEG ya video, angalau utumie fomati ya kukandamiza ya MPEG 4 bila fremu ya B (wasifu rahisi), au hata utumie wasifu wa msingi wa H.264 (x264 pia ina ubadilishaji wa utaftaji wa -shughulikia kutokuwa na uwezo) Uboreshaji rahisi kama huo unaweza kupunguza ucheleweshaji kwa sababu inaweza kusimba video kamili ya kiwango cha fremu kwa kiwango kidogo.
5. ikiwa ffmpeg inatumiwa, thamani ya vigezo "-probesize" na "kuchambua muda" hupunguzwa. Maadili mawili hutumiwa kwa ufuatiliaji wa habari ya sura ya video na muda wa ufuatiliaji. Ushawishi mkubwa wa maadili haya mawili juu ya ucheleweshaji wa usimbuaji, ni muhimu zaidi kuweka kigezo cha muda wa uchambuzi kwa utiririshaji wa video katika eneo la video ya moja kwa moja.
6. kuweka kiwango cha kudumu CBR inaweza kuondoa jitter ya mtandao kwa kiwango fulani. Ikiwa VBR inaweza kutumika, bandwidth ya mtandao isiyo ya lazima inaweza kuhifadhiwa na ucheleweshaji fulani unaweza kupunguzwa. Kwa hivyo, inashauriwa kutumia VBR iwezekanavyo kusimba.
Uboreshaji wa itifaki ya usambazaji
1. jaribu kutumia RTMP badala ya itifaki ya HLS inayotegemea HTTP kuhamisha kati ya nodi na node za seva, ambayo inaweza kupunguza ucheleweshaji wa jumla wa usafirishaji. Hii ni kwa mtumiaji wa mwisho anayetumia HLS kucheza.
2. ikiwa mtumiaji wa mwisho atatumia RTMP kucheza, transcoding hufanywa katika nodi ya kupokea karibu na mwisho wa utiririshaji iwezekanavyo, ili mkondo wa video unaosambazwa uwe mdogo kuliko mkondo wa video asili.
3. ikiwa ni lazima, unaweza kuchukua nafasi ya TCP na itifaki ya UDP iliyoboreshwa, na kupunguza kuchelewesha kwa kuondoa uwasilishaji wa pakiti katika mtandao dhaifu. Ubaya kuu wa itifaki hii ni kwamba usafirishaji na usambazaji wa mkondo wa video kulingana na itifaki ya UDP sio ya kutosha ulimwenguni, na watengenezaji wa CDN wanaunga mkono itifaki ya kawaida ya usafirishaji. Ubaya mwingine ni kwamba skrini au ukungu unasababishwa na upotezaji wa pakiti (ukosefu wa rejea muhimu ya kusimbua fremu), ambayo inahitaji chama cha upendeleo wa itifaki kudhibiti upotezaji wa pakiti kulingana na UDP
Uboreshaji wa mtandao wa usambazaji
1. tumeanzisha mtandao wa usambazaji wa wakati halisi, ambayo ni mtandao mpya wa usafirishaji wa mtandao na nodi za kujipanga, ambayo inafaa kwa utaftaji wa usambazaji chini ya hali ya mtandao wa waendeshaji anuwai wa ndani na mahitaji ya matangazo mengi ya moja kwa moja ya nje ya nchi.
2. cache GOP ya sasa kwenye node ya seva, na uboresha wakati wa kufungua video na kichezaji.
3. seva hurekodi kiwango cha pili cha fremu na kiwango cha msimbo wa kila mkondo wa video unaotiririka kwa kila kiunga kwa wakati halisi, na inafuatilia kushuka kwa kiwango cha msimbo na kiwango cha fremu kwa wakati halisi.
4. mteja (kushinikiza na kucheza) anapata nodi mojawapo ya sasa (mara moja kwa sekunde 5) kwa kuuliza seva kwa wakati halisi, na nodi na mistari ya makosa ya nje ya mkondo ya wakati halisi.
Piga mtiririko na ucheze uboreshaji
1. chunguza ukubwa wa bafa ya mtandao wa mfumo wa mtumaji, na mfumo unaweza kuhifadhi data kabla ya kutuma data. Kuweka kwa parameter hii pia inahitaji kupata hatua ya usawa.
2. udhibiti wa bafa upande wa uchezaji pia una ushawishi mkubwa juu ya ucheleweshaji wa kufungua video. Ikiwa ucheleweshaji wa kwanza tu umeboreshwa, inaweza kusimbuliwa mara moja wakati data itafika ikiwa kuna cache 0. Lakini ikiwa ili kuondoa athari za jitter ya mtandao katika mazingira dhaifu ya mtandao, ni muhimu kuanzisha kashe fulani. Kwa hivyo, inahitajika kupata usawa kati ya utulivu wa utangazaji wa moja kwa moja na uboreshaji wa ucheleweshaji wa kwanza, na urekebishe thamani ya kuongeza saizi ya bafa.
3. sera ya bafa ya nguvu ya upande wa uchezaji ni toleo bora la udhibiti wa kache ya mwisho wa uchezaji hapo juu. Ikiwa tu akiba ya 0 na saizi ya ukubwa uliowekwa zimechaguliwa kupata salio, kashe ya ukubwa uliowekwa itachaguliwa mwishowe. Hii sio haki kwa kiwango cha bilioni cha watumiaji wa mtandao wa rununu. Masharti yao tofauti ya mtandao huamua kuwa bafa ya saizi ya kudumu haifai kabisa. Kwa hivyo, tunaweza kuzingatia sera yenye nguvu ya bafa, ambayo hutumia sera ndogo sana au hata 0 ya kashe wakati mchezaji amewashwa. Ukubwa wa kashe ya kipande cha wakati unaofuata imedhamiriwa na wakati unaofaa kupakua video ya kwanza, na wakati huo huo, mtandao wa sasa unafuatiliwa kwa wakati halisi wakati wa mchakato wa kucheza, na saizi ya kashe wakati wa mchakato wa uchezaji inarekebishwa katika Muda halisi. Hii inaweza kufikia wakati wa chini sana wa kufungua, na inaweza kuondoa athari za mtandao wa jitter iwezekanavyo.
4. kiwango cha nguvu mkakati wa kucheza. Mbali na marekebisho ya nguvu ya mkakati wa saizi ya bafa, tunaweza pia kutumia habari halisi ya mtandao wa ufuatiliaji kubadilisha kwa kasi kiwango cha nambari katika mchakato wa uchezaji, kupunguza kiwango cha uchezaji na kupunguza ucheleweshaji katika hali ya kutosha kwa bandwidth ya mtandao.
Hapo juu, ni sehemu ya mbinu za uboreshaji wa ucheleweshaji mdogo. Kwa kweli, hatuzingatii "ucheleweshaji mdogo" tunapoboresha ucheleweshaji mdogo, lakini jaribu kufikia ucheleweshaji mdogo wakati hali zingine haziathiri uzoefu wa mtumiaji. Kwa hivyo, yaliyomo ndani yake yanajumuisha mada zaidi na zaidi.
|
Ingiza barua pepe kupata mshangao
es.fmuser.org
it.fmuser.org
fr.fmuser.org
de.fmuser.org
af.fmuser.org -> Kiafrikana
sq.fmuser.org -> Kialbeni
ar.fmuser.org -> Kiarabu
hy.fmuser.org -> Kiarmenia
az.fmuser.org -> Kiazabajani
eu.fmuser.org -> Kibasque
be.fmuser.org -> Kibelarusi
bg.fmuser.org -> Kibulgaria
ca.fmuser.org -> Kikatalani
zh-CN.fmuser.org -> Kichina (Kilichorahisishwa)
zh-TW.fmuser.org -> Wachina (Jadi)
hr.fmuser.org -> Kikroeshia
cs.fmuser.org -> Kicheki
da.fmuser.org -> Kidenmaki
nl.fmuser.org -> Kiholanzi
et.fmuser.org -> Kiestonia
tl.fmuser.org -> Kifilipino
fi.fmuser.org -> Kifini
fr.fmuser.org -> Kifaransa
gl.fmuser.org -> Kigalisia
ka.fmuser.org -> Kijojiajia
de.fmuser.org -> Kijerumani
el.fmuser.org -> Kiyunani
ht.fmuser.org -> Kikrioli cha Haiti
iw.fmuser.org -> Kiebrania
hi.fmuser.org -> Kihindi
hu.fmuser.org -> Kihungari
is.fmuser.org -> Kiaislandi
id.fmuser.org -> Kiindonesia
ga.fmuser.org -> Kiayalandi
it.fmuser.org -> Italia
ja.fmuser.org -> Kijapani
ko.fmuser.org -> Kikorea
lv.fmuser.org -> Kilatvia
lt.fmuser.org -> Kilithuania
mk.fmuser.org -> Kimasedonia
ms.fmuser.org -> Kimalesia
mt.fmuser.org -> Kimalta
no.fmuser.org -> Kinorwe
fa.fmuser.org -> Kiajemi
pl.fmuser.org -> Kipolishi
pt.fmuser.org -> Kireno
ro.fmuser.org -> Kiromania
ru.fmuser.org -> Kirusi
sr.fmuser.org -> Mserbia
sk.fmuser.org -> Kislovakia
sl.fmuser.org -> Kislovenia
es.fmuser.org -> Kihispania
sw.fmuser.org -> Kiswahili
sv.fmuser.org -> Kiswidi
th.fmuser.org -> Thai
tr.fmuser.org -> Kituruki
uk.fmuser.org -> Kiukreni
ur.fmuser.org -> Kiurdu
vi.fmuser.org -> Kivietinamu
cy.fmuser.org -> Kiwelsh
yi.fmuser.org -> Yiddish
FMUSER Wirless Kusambaza Video Na Sauti Ni Rahisi Zaidi!
Wasiliana nasi
Anwani:
Nambari 305 Chumba cha HuiLan Jengo Na. 273 Huanpu Road Guangzhou Uchina 510620
Jamii
Jarida